Video Summary
The speaker, an assistant professor of microbiology and immunology, describes teaching a long-form immunology course in a biomedical sciences master’s program to build students’ foundational knowledge for medical school. She explains why immunology is difficult but essential, especially for future physicians addressing vaccine hesitancy and modern therapies like monoclonal antibodies and CAR T cells. She then presents “Draw It to Know It,” an active-learning platform with tutorials, quizzes, flashcards, drawing exercises, and analytics for instructors. She says it helps students engage, retain material, and perform better, and shares positive student feedback and course integration examples.
